Huawei has started rolling out a new update to its Mate 9 smartphone. Arriving as build version MHA-AL00C00B153 and weighing in at 278MB, the update brings along the Android security fixes for December.

Well, the latest Mate 9 update enhances some of the features that were brought by the previous one, such as the fact that the smartphone's camera now supports 10x zoom. Aside from that, the update contains the latest December security patch, The Huawei Mall reports.

As is usually the case with OTA roll outs, Huawei Mate 9 Pro may take some time for the update to hit your device. Those of you who don't want to wait to be notified about the update can manually check for it by heading to Settings / About phone / System updates. You'll be looking for firmware build MHA-AL00C00B153.
